When people have a mental health condition that co-occurs with a substance misuse disorder, such as AUD, doctors may refer to this as dual diagnosis. According to the National Institute of Mental Health, 22.6% of people with a personality disorder may also have a substance misuse disorder. Another study from 2019 found a link between drinking and the narcissistic traits of devaluing and entitlement-rage. Threatened egotism was listed as a factor that motivated increased alcohol use.

Treatment programs for men may need to address overt narcissistic behaviors and their connection to alcohol use, while therapies for women should focus on relational dynamics and emotional regulation. Gender-specific approaches that consider the unique manifestations of narcissism in men and women can improve outcomes for individuals struggling with both narcissistic traits and AUD.
